An outstanding and hardworking care worker in Deddington has been shortlisted for a national award.

Nicola Hutchings, care worker at Featherton House care home in Chapel Square, has been nominated for the Care Home Worker award in the prestigious Great British Care Awards.

The annual awards are a celebration of excellence across the care sector and the purpose of the awards is to pay tribute to those individuals who have demonstrated outstanding practice within their field of work.

The residents at Featherton House agreed that Nicola was worthy of the nomination, with comments including, ‘she is always polite and attentive to any requests I might have’ and ‘she has a gentle and warm approach’.

Agi Rygala, home manager at Featherton House care home, said: “This nomination is a testament to the hard work, care and dedication shown by Nicola. At Featherton House, we are like one big family and each day I am very grateful for my team and the exceptional care they give to our residents.

“Nicola should be very proud to be nominated and though I wish her the best of luck for the national final, she’s a winner to me.”
